"Bad Company" is the debut studio album by the English rock band Bad Company. The band consisted of ex-Free band members Paul Rodgers and Simon Kirke, ex-Mott the Hoople member Mick Ralphs, and ex-King Crimson member Boz Burrell. Released on 26th June 1974 on Swan Song Records, the album was recorded at Headley Grange with Ronnie Lane's Mobile Studio in November 1973. "Bad Company" reached the top of the Billboard 200 albums chart in the United States and is regarded as a classic of the hard rock genre. The album featured hits like "Can't Get Enough," which peaked at No. 5 on Billboard's Hot 100 singles chart, and "Movin' On," which reached No. 19. It also includes the title track "Bad Company" and "Ready for Love," among others. The album has been certified five times platinum in the United States, indicating sales of five million copies. Despite its commercial success, critical reception of "Bad Company" has been mixed, but it is often recognized for its influence on hard rock and early heavy metal.
